Output 959acd8befc7ef79ed429674b6af81bfd3be7332c60e20d3dd087db08b193f7e:6

value
154418638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ccca4a908ec7e7b9a750330af167abb1ab695e0d OP_EQUAL
address
3LMr77xvJRrPKsJYFZvRMmzWpZFYNWkDh3
transaction
959acd8befc7ef79ed429674b6af81bfd3be7332c60e20d3dd087db08b193f7e
spent
true